Limehouse is a vibrant neighbourhood located in the borough of Tower Hamlets in East London. With a population of around 15,000 residents, Limehouse is known for its rich diversity, with a mix of cultures and backgrounds adding to the area's unique character. The area is situated alongside the River Thames, offering stunning views and easy access to the water.
Steeped in history, Limehouse was once a bustling port known for its shipbuilding industry. The area was heavily bombed during World War II, but has since been revitalised and now boasts a thriving community. One of the key historical facts of Limehouse is its connection to the infamous Limehouse Chinatown, which was once a hub for Chinese immigrants in the 19th century.
Limehouse is home to a variety of cultural highlights, including the Limehouse Basin Marina and the Limehouse Cut canal. The area also features an array of pubs, restaurants, and shops, offering residents plenty of options for entertainment and dining. Housing options in Limehouse range from historic Georgian townhouses to modern apartments, providing residents with a mix of traditional and contemporary living spaces.
